How do we rank the best AI food trackers?

We weight photo-recognition accuracy, portion estimation and the quality of the database the AI reconciles against. An app that logs in two seconds but is 30% off does not win here.

Is AI photo logging accurate enough to trust?
For most everyday meals, yes — treat it as a strong first draft and nudge obvious portion misses. Calorie-dense items like oils and dressings benefit from a quick manual check.
